Very dangerous avalanche conditions exist around Grand Mesa. You can easily trigger an avalanche on steeper slopes where you find more than a foot of new or drifted snow. Some slopes may fail naturally as more snow falls and winds build thick, heavy drifts. To help stay safe, give steep open slopes a wide berth and manage your routes to avoid being on or under steeper terrain above you.
